5-40 CHASSIS
CUSHION LEVER AND CUSHION RODS
Inspect the cushion lever and cushion rods for damage.
SWINGARM PIVOT SHAFT
Measure the swingarm pivot shaft runout using the dial gauge. If
the runout exceeds the service limit, replace the pivot shaft.
% 09900-20606: Dial gauge (1/100 mm)
09900-20701: Magnetic stand
09900-21304: V-block set (100 mm)
& Swingarm pivot shaft runout
Service Limit: 0.3 mm
REAR SHOCK ABSORBER
Inspect the rear shock absorber for damage and oil leakage. If
any defects are found, replace the rear shock absorber with a
new one.

REASSEMBLY
SWINGARM BEARINGS
Before installing the swingarm pivot bearings, make sure to
insert the spacer between them.
Press needle bearings into the swingarm pivot using the spe-
cial tool.
NOTE:
Install the needle bearings with the stamped mark facing out.
% 09941-34513: Steering outer race installer
Apply grease to the spacers, dust seals and needle bearings.
' 99000-25010: SUZUKI SUPER GREASE “A”
Do not attempt to disassemble the rear shock
absorber. It is unserviceable.
